2 Kings 10:27 Meaning and Commentary

2 Kings 10:27

And they broke down the temple of Baal
Which some take to be Belus, others Saturn, others the sun, which seems most probable:

and broke down the house of Baal;
his temple, demolished it:

and made it a draught house until this day;
a common sewer, a jakes; a fit place for dunghill gods to be thrown into, and an idol temple to be turned into.

2 Kings 10:27 In-Context

25 As soon as Jehu had presented the offerings, he said to the guards and officers, "Go in and kill them all; don't let anyone escape!" They went in with drawn swords, killed them all, and dragged the bodies outside. Then they went on into the inner sanctuary of the temple,
26 brought out the sacred pillar that was there, and burned it.
27 So they destroyed the sacred pillar and the temple, and turned the temple into a latrine - which it still is today.
28 That was how Jehu wiped out the worship of Baal in Israel.
29 But he imitated the sin of King Jeroboam, who led Israel into the sin of worshiping the gold bull-calves he set up in Bethel and in Dan.
